Definitions
Wiktionary
- n. An apparatus for the generation of gases, or for impregnating a liquid with a gas, or a gas with a volatile liquid.
- n. A volatile hydrocarbon used as an illuminant or for charging illuminating gas.

Etymologies
- gas + -o- + -gen (Wiktionary)
